About the Department SMU is a nationally ranked private research university located in Dallas, Texas, with eight degree-granting schools and a dynamic campus culture. SMU Libraries includes six libraries on the main campus and one in Taos, NM, with the Rees-Jones Library of the American West opening in 2027. Collaboration, innovation, and professional growth are central to SMU Libraries’ mission, providing an engaging and supportive environment for library professionals. Bridwell Library supports Perkins School of Theology and the study of religion, theology, and philosophy at SMU. Its collections, research services, and special collections make it a leading theological library in the United States. Bridwell Library also houses the Bridwell Library Special Collections and the Bridwell Art and Rare Book Library, which attract scholars and researchers worldwide. About the Position This role is an on-campus, in-person position. SMU Libraries seeks an innovative and service-oriented Access Services Manager to lead public service operations at the Bridwell Library. As part of the SMU Libraries Access Services Team, this position ensures consistent, user-centered services that support the research and resource needs of the SMU community. The Access Services Manager provides leadership and oversight for circulation, stacks management, course reserves, and resource sharing operations. This position supervises full-time and student employees, manages daily workflows, and collaborates closely with colleagues across SMU Libraries to ensure seamless and equitable access to library materials and spaces. The position reports to the Director of Bridwell Library and works in partnership with SMU Libraries’ Director of Access & Resource Sharing. Essential Functions Supervision and Staff Development: Hire, train, supervise, and evaluate full-time staff and student employees. Provide mentoring and performance feedback, schedule coverage for service points, and promote a supportive, growth-oriented work culture. Service Delivery and Patron Support: Oversee front-line public services including circulation, reserves, stacks, and basic reference support. Ensure consistent, high-quality service delivery, uphold policies with professionalism, and resolve patron access issues. Administration and Operations: Monitor access services workflows and procedures. Manage desk statistics, usage reports, course reserves, resource sharing, and supply ordering. Ensure compliance with SMU Libraries’ policies and procedures. Collaboration and Team Participation: Actively participate on the Access Services Team and other SMU Libraries committees. Collaborate with colleagues in different areas (including systems, resource sharing, and discovery) to improve communication and service quality. Location-Specific Responsibilities: Coordinate with Bridwell’s reference, research, writing, and technical services staff to support seamless user experiences. Partner with SMU Libraries staff to improve access to digital and physical materials. Qualifications Education and Experience Required Qualifications Bachelor’s degree or equivalent. Minimum of three years of experience in an academic library or equivalent setting. Demonstrated excellence in public service and user-centered library operations.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ills. Ability to lead and develop staff and manage multiple priorities effectively. Preferred Qualifications Master’s degree from an ALA-accredited program or equivalent. Experience with integrated library systems (e.g., Alma). Familiarity with access services in a theological or higher education context. Experience in service assessment and improvement initiatives. Certification Alma certification required within one year of employment.
